Job description
Description:
The Adult Education CNA program instructor will assist the Lead Instructor in teaching students according to the curriculum designed to build knowledge and clinical skills aimed at passing the CNA licensing exam for Arkansas, and assist students in registering for the Arkansas State CNA licensing exam. The instructor must possess the ability to work with students from different socioeconomic, ethnic, racial, and educational backgrounds.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Serve as a liaison between the Adult Education program and local healthcare providers and associated community partners
  • Teach the CNA course curriculum and other instructional educational training programs developed for adults
  • Build knowledge and develop clinical skills aimed at assisting students to obtain the CNA license
  • Maintain accurate records on all students, including (but not limited to): attendance records, schedules and course requirements regarding hours of instruction and content
  • Evaluate and document students’ progress through testing, observation, and assessment of skills attained
  • Communicate effectively with students, and all those affiliated with the course, including staff at clinical training facilities, NPC staff, and prospective employers
  • Provide a stimulating environment that encourages student participation, interpersonal skills development, and concepts of good patient care
  • Perform all other duties as assigned by the Adult Education Director
  • Work as a team with SNAP, TANF, WIOA, and other college personnel and community partners
Required skills/abilities:
  • Demonstrated ability to work with diverse populations
  • Excellent organizational skills
  • Skilled in teaching adult learners
  • Willingness to work a flexible schedule to meet educational requirements
  • Possess strong interpersonal skills
  • Ability to work independently

Education and Experience:
  • Licensed Practical Nurse or Registered Nurse currently licensed in Arkansas
  • The instructor shall also attend a seminar approved by the Division of Aging to learn the methodology of teaching the course
Physical Requirements:
  • Ability to perform physical work with patients and students in a clinical setting
  • Ability to lift at least 20 lbs.
